Hey Dario — handing off the Quillframe formula sandbox before I'm out. The evaluator now runs user-supplied formulas in the wasm jail with a 50ms budget and no host imports; the old regex allowlist is gone, good riddance. Watch the PR from Soline that adds custom functions — make sure nothing reintroduces eval on the host side. Test fixtures live in sandbox/corpus. One admin thing: the jail's signing vault is sealed, and to unseal it you'll need the recovery passphrase below.

strongbox words: ulamir-ulaix

## Changed defaults

Heads up: the Ledgerline tax-rate lookup cache now defaults to a 15-minute TTL instead of 24 hours. Turns out rates in the Veldt County sandbox were going stale mid-demo, which was embarrassing. Eviction is now LRU rather than FIFO, and the cache warms on boot. If you're reviewing, check that nothing hardcodes the old TTL. The new defaults land as follows.

deployment values, bajop-taweg:
holwyn:
  log_level: debug
  metrics_host: metrics.holwyn.zemvarsys.internal
  pool_size: 32

**Ticket: Drift detected on Pellcrest autoscaler**

During the quarterly audit we found the queue-depth autoscaler on the Marrowline ingest tier running values that diverge from the approved baseline committed in the Harkow repo. The scale-up threshold and cooldown were changed manually in June without review. Please assess exposure before we reconcile. The live values observed on the node are listed below.

deployment values, tajeg-yahaf:
[lamvan]
team = kelmir
access_code = ac_205d2b
host = lamvan.olvarqstack.corp
port = 9200
owner = fraion.giliel
peer = rusath.kelvinet.internal

// Dark-mode support in the Lumenfall admin dashboard.
// Plugin authors: do not hardcode colors. Resolve tokens through the
// ThemeBridge client below; it returns the active palette and listens
// for scheme changes so your panels flip without a reload.
// Contrast ratios are enforced server-side — submissions that bypass
// tokens fail review. Initialize the client once per plugin, at mount,
// never per render. The client authenticates against the internal
// ThemeBridge service. Use the key that follows.

API key for hagug-kajof: vxb4-HrJ9